The correct option is D Chaetoderma
Aplacophora is a small group of marine molluscs. It is characterized by absence of shells, absence of foot and worm-like appearance. Their mantle secretes tiny calcareous shiny spicules all over the body. Examples of this group includes Neomenia, Chaetoderma.
